  • Acuity - The measure of the severity of a patient's illness or condition, often used to determine the level of care required. Assets - The financial resources, including cash, investments, and property, that an organization possesses or receives. Average Length of Stay (ALOS) - The average duration that patients spend in a healthcare facility, such as a hospital, before being discharged.
